[Asia Economy Reporter Yoon Dong-joo] On the 24th, Kang Deuk-gu, a member of the Democratic Party of Korea, held a press conference at the National Assembly Communication Office regarding the preferential development rights of Yes I&D, a family company of Kim Gun-hee, wife of Yoon Seok-yeol, the presidential candidate of the People Power Party, in Yangpyeong. Kang pointed out, "At the time Yes I&D acquired the business rights from Yangpyeong County on November 22, 2012, Kim Gun-hee was already married to candidate Yoon Seok-yeol (married in March 2012)," and added, "From April 2013 to January 2014, candidate Yoon Seok-yeol served as the chief of the 55th Yeoju Branch Office (which has jurisdiction over Yangpyeong County)." He urged for a search and seizure to secure materials from the time when Kim Seon-gyo was the Yangpyeong County governor and called for a summons investigation of Kim Gun-hee.
